Output 6f4e742d33ddf0c7318fecde587a793ac6c33a413f599aefc3917ee7ce9a2e6e:1

value
666661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b145ba90d73e1bb05ff22383af6a70ef084ae222 OP_EQUAL
address
3HrM4LYbGdoucsWzyDK7JAnYuTsrU1kw2Y
transaction
6f4e742d33ddf0c7318fecde587a793ac6c33a413f599aefc3917ee7ce9a2e6e
spent
true